From 1840e8e814f793482ff110ae851f5308b55a91dd Mon Sep 17 00:00:00 2001 From: chiourung_huang Date: Tue, 7 May 2024 03:07:00 +0000 Subject: [PATCH] pmon needs to restart when syncd restart pmon needs to set preemphasis and media-type when syncd restart Signed-off-by: chiourung_huang --- files/build_templates/pmon.service.j2 | 3 +++ 1 file changed, 3 insertions(+) diff --git a/files/build_templates/pmon.service.j2 b/files/build_templates/pmon.service.j2 index 2e7ebca1c72a..6c47eb9ce9ad 100644 --- a/files/build_templates/pmon.service.j2 +++ b/files/build_templates/pmon.service.j2 @@ -4,6 +4,9 @@ Requires=database.service updategraph.service After=database.service updategraph.service {% if sonic_asic_platform == 'mellanox' %} After=syncd.service +{% elif sonic_asic_platform == 'broadcom' %} +Requires=syncd.service +After=syncd.service {% endif %} BindsTo=sonic.target After=sonic.target